2 Lights Pass Moon

I start work at around 6am to avoid the traffic as I commute 35 kms to work. . . this morning as I was walking the approximately half a kilometre from my parking space to the Waterfront buildings where my office is housed, I happened to look up to admire the crescent moon & nearby star, & noticed a fast-moving light passing in a generally west-easterly direction, just below the moon. There were no coloured flashing lights (as on a plane) & it seemed to be moving too fast for either a satellite or a plane; it was nowhere near the normal flight path to the airport. As far as I can judge, it was very high in the sky. I glanced back to the moon, & was surprised to see another, slightly smaller & fainter light, following the first one at about an arms-length behind. I watched for about 30 seconds until the first one was too faint to be seen clearly & continued on my way. I feel there here was something strange about these lights; no noise, no coloured lights, and oddly fast. My location is Cape Town, South Africa & the sun rises at about 7am so it was still pitch dark; the lights were headed to right of the faint glow of the rising sun--it is obscured by mountains until much later. Unfortunately, I do not have sufficient knowledge to give more exact directions.
